Transaction 3da8c84052d2d34251fc28b661f432a25a1378cebb73a3e59a620b4c60435502
1 Input
1 Output
-
3da8c84052d2d34251fc28b661f432a25a1378cebb73a3e59a620b4c60435502:0
- value
- 76452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e71a711b17d1df25e91e43c5a77e2c06dbf0b93 OP_EQUAL
- address
- 34TzM29urs7APGdQAfc8B4cBXvKvPHzLNr